Yes I know I have heard the same thing over and over again myself...The reality though is different.

I felt like I had dislocated a rib. This went on for 6 weeks. I would go to the Chiropractor and he would crack every bone in my body until the last time I went and he told me there was no bones out of place. He told me to please go and check it out. So I did. they did a Cat Scan and found I had an abscess in my chest cavity by my sleeve. It was full and needed to be drained.

So I went to my surgeon and he did more tests and found a leak in my sleeve and it formed the abscess. So he put in a drain and did a scope as well. Although my sleeve was in excellent shape. There was an ulcer. And because of the ulcer I got a leak. Now the kicker is that if you get an ulcer there is a huge chance that you can get more so you have to take preventative action to stop it. So now I am on stomach meds for the rest of my life for that.

BUT all said and done it was a leak that caused it...nevertheless ......They can still happen as far out as 19 months folks.

Another woman was there with a leak as well. She is 8 months out.....So keep care of your sleeve..That is all I am saying!
